- What is Jacobs Solutions's income (loss) from continuing operations, net of tax, attributable to parent?
- Jacobs Solutions (J) reported income (loss) from continuing operations, net of tax, attributable to parent of -$42.99M in Q1 2026.
- How has Jacobs Solutions's income (loss) from continuing operations, net of tax, attributable to parent changed year-over-year?
- Jacobs Solutions's income (loss) from continuing operations, net of tax, attributable to parent decreased by 485.2% year-over-year, from $11.16M to -$42.99M.
- What is the long-term trend for Jacobs Solutions's income (loss) from continuing operations, net of tax, attributable to parent?
- Over 3 years (2021 to 2025), Jacobs Solutions's income (loss) from continuing operations, net of tax, attributable to parent has grown at a -12.5%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$467.02M to $313.3M.
